Extreme Heat Watch issued June 20 at 3:15AM EDT until June 24 at 8:00PM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
* WHAT...Dangerously hot conditions with heat index values up to 104 possible.
* WHERE...Portions of east central and southeast Indiana, northeast and northern Kentucky, and central, south central, southwest, and west central Ohio.
* WHEN...From Sunday afternoon through Tuesday evening.
* IMPACTS...Heat related illnesses increase significantly during extreme heat and high humidity events, particularly for those working or participating in outdoor activities.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Consecutive days of excessive heat and humidity combined with very warm low temperatures can be especially hazardous as the overnight hours provide little relief from the heat. The heat may continue into Wednesday.

Reflections on Grand Lake
Photo by Mark Pummell/The Daily Standard

A white egret casts a shadow in a channel near Montezuma on Monday morning. The area should get a break from the recent hot and humid weather. While this afternoon will be partly cloudy with showers and a high of 87, local weather forecaster Dennis Howick said Wednesday should have a high of 78 with isolated showers.
